Webuzo is a different product, it is a single user control panel. Webuzo can help you manage your VPS/Dedicated server FTP, Databases, Apache, PHP, etc
Webuzo is not required to use Softaculous on ISPConfig or any other control panel. Webuzo should not be installed on a server where you have existing control panel because it will conflict with ports being used by the existing control panel.
Quote 1. Softaculous replaces "remote.softaculous" which is a FTP install app
Softaculous Remote is designed for web hosts who use a custom control panel i.e. control panel with which Softaculous is not integrated. Softaculous Remote installs apps over FTP.
If you are using ISPConfig (non multiserver) setup Softaculous Remote is not recommended for you.

Quote 10. I changed the softtmp write from 700 to 777
/var/softtmp/ should be 0700 and the owner and group should be "apache".
